متن کاملIntestinal duplication cyst associated with intestinal malrotation anomaly: report of a case.
Duplications of the alimentary tract are rare congenital malformations and may occur anywhere in the intestinal tract. Intestinal duplication cysts have been rarely found with intestinal malrotation anomaly. We present a 2-year old boy who had intestinal duplication cyst, associated with intestinal malrotation anomaly.
